home *** CD-ROM | disk | FTP | other *** search
/ Delphi 4 Bible / Delphi_4_Bible_Tom_Swan_IDG_Books_1998.iso / source / PALETTE / MAIN.PAS < prev    next >
Pascal/Delphi Source File  |  1998-04-13  |  2KB  |  80 lines

  1. unit Main;
  2.  
  3. interface
  4.  
  5. uses
  6.   SysUtils, Windows, Messages, Classes, Graphics, Controls,
  7.   Forms, Dialogs, Buttons, ExtCtrls, Tabs, StdCtrls;
  8.  
  9. type
  10.   TMainForm = class(TForm)
  11.     TabSet1: TTabSet;
  12.     Notebook1: TNotebook;
  13.     SpeedButton1: TSpeedButton;
  14.     SpeedButton2: TSpeedButton;
  15.     SpeedButton3: TSpeedButton;
  16.     SpeedButton4: TSpeedButton;
  17.     SpeedButton5: TSpeedButton;
  18.     SpeedButton6: TSpeedButton;
  19.     SpeedButton7: TSpeedButton;
  20.     SpeedButton8: TSpeedButton;
  21.     SpeedButton9: TSpeedButton;
  22.     SpeedButton10: TSpeedButton;
  23.     SpeedButton11: TSpeedButton;
  24.     SpeedButton12: TSpeedButton;
  25.     SpeedButton13: TSpeedButton;
  26.     SpeedButton14: TSpeedButton;
  27.     SpeedButton15: TSpeedButton;
  28.     SpeedButton16: TSpeedButton;
  29.     SpeedButton17: TSpeedButton;
  30.     SpeedButton18: TSpeedButton;
  31.     SpeedButton19: TSpeedButton;
  32.     SpeedButton20: TSpeedButton;
  33.     SpeedButton21: TSpeedButton;
  34.     SpeedButton22: TSpeedButton;
  35.     SpeedButton23: TSpeedButton;
  36.     SpeedButton24: TSpeedButton;
  37.     SpeedButton25: TSpeedButton;
  38.     SpeedButton26: TSpeedButton;
  39.     SpeedButton27: TSpeedButton;
  40.     SpeedButton28: TSpeedButton;
  41.     SpeedButton29: TSpeedButton;
  42.     SpeedButton30: TSpeedButton;
  43.     SpeedButton31: TSpeedButton;
  44.     SpeedButton32: TSpeedButton;
  45.     SpeedButton33: TSpeedButton;
  46.     SpeedButton34: TSpeedButton;
  47.     SpeedButton35: TSpeedButton;
  48.     SpeedButton36: TSpeedButton;
  49.     BitBtn1: TBitBtn;
  50.     Label1: TLabel;
  51.     Bevel1: TBevel;
  52.     procedure TabSet1Click(Sender: TObject);
  53.     procedure SpeedButton1Click(Sender: TObject);
  54.   private
  55.     { Private declarations }
  56.   public
  57.     { Public declarations }
  58.   end;
  59.  
  60. var
  61.   MainForm: TMainForm;
  62.  
  63. implementation
  64.  
  65. {$R *.DFM}
  66.  
  67. procedure TMainForm.TabSet1Click(Sender: TObject);
  68. begin
  69.   with TabSet1 do
  70.   NoteBook1.ActivePage := Tabs[TabIndex];
  71. end;
  72.  
  73. procedure TMainForm.SpeedButton1Click(Sender: TObject);
  74. begin
  75.   with Sender as TSpeedButton do
  76.     Label1.Caption := Caption;
  77. end;
  78.  
  79. end.
  80.